在互联网时代,信息过载成为了一个普遍问题。微博作为国内最大的社交媒体平台之一,其背后的算法能够精准捕捉用户的兴趣点,为用户推荐个性化的内容。本文将揭秘微博背后的兴趣密码,帮助读者了解如何精准捕捉自己的兴趣点。
一、微博兴趣密码的原理
微博的兴趣密码主要基于以下几个原理:
- 用户行为分析:微博通过分析用户在平台上的行为,如点赞、评论、转发等,来了解用户的兴趣偏好。
- 内容标签匹配:微博对发布的内容进行标签化处理,用户在浏览内容时,系统会根据标签匹配用户的兴趣。
- 社交网络分析:微博通过分析用户的社交关系网,了解用户可能感兴趣的内容。
二、如何精准捕捉你的兴趣点
1. 主动参与互动
- 点赞:对感兴趣的内容进行点赞,系统会认为你对此类内容感兴趣,从而推荐更多类似内容。
- 评论:积极参与评论,表达自己的观点,有助于系统更准确地了解你的兴趣。
- 转发:转发内容到你的微博,表明你对该内容的认可,系统会据此推荐更多相关内容。
2. 关注感兴趣的话题和账号
- 关注话题:在微博上关注感兴趣的话题,系统会为你推荐更多相关内容。
- 关注账号:关注你感兴趣的人或机构,系统会根据你的关注动态推荐相关内容。
3. 优化微博设置
- 个性化推荐:打开微博的个性化推荐功能,系统会根据你的兴趣为你推荐内容。
- 隐私设置:合理设置隐私,避免被不感兴趣的内容打扰。
4. 分析微博数据
- 微博数据中心:查看微博数据中心,了解自己的兴趣偏好和活跃时间。
- 粉丝画像:分析自己粉丝的画像,了解他们关注的领域,从而发现自己可能感兴趣的内容。
三、案例分析
以下是一个使用Python代码分析微博用户兴趣的示例:
import weibo
# 初始化微博API
api = weibo.Api(app_key='your_app_key', app_secret='your_app_secret', access_token='your_access_token')
# 获取用户关注的账号
accounts = api.followings(user_id='your_user_id', count=50)
# 分析账号的兴趣偏好
for account in accounts:
print("账号:", account.screen_name)
print("微博内容标签:", account.description)
print("粉丝数:", account.followers_count)
print("关注数:", account.friends_count)
print("微博链接:", account.url)
print("——" * 10)
通过分析用户关注的账号和发布的内容,可以了解用户的兴趣偏好。
四、总结
了解微博背后的兴趣密码,有助于我们更好地捕捉自己的兴趣点,发现更多有价值的内容。通过主动参与互动、关注感兴趣的话题和账号、优化微博设置以及分析微博数据等方法,我们可以精准捕捉自己的兴趣点,享受更加个性化的信息推荐。
